Moriah is a town located in Essex County, New York. It is situated in the eastern part of the Adirondack Park, surrounded by the natural beauty of the region. The town covers an area of 68.5 square miles, with a population of approximately 4,800 residents. Moriah is known for its picturesque landscapes, outdoor recreational opportunities, and rich history.

The town of Moriah is named after the biblical Mount Moriah, and it has a deep connection to the mining industry. Iron ore mining played a significant role in shaping the town’s history and economy. In the mid-1800s, the discovery of iron ore deposits led to a mining boom, and Moriah became a hub for iron production. The mine shafts, furnaces, and other remnants of this industry can still be seen in the town today, offering a glimpse into its industrial past.
